Cuvee Charles

2008 Languedoc-Terrasses Du Larzac 40% Syrah, 26% Mourvedre, 26% Grenache, 8% Carignan

Domaine La Croix Chaptal Cuvee Charles is a captivating red blend from the esteemed Languedoc-Terrasses Du Larzac region, showcasing a harmonious combination of 40 percent Syrah, 26 percent Mourvèdre, 26 percent Grenache, and 8 percent Carignan. This vintage from 2008 displays a deep ruby color, hinting at its rich character. On the palate, it offers a medium-bodied experience, balanced with a bright acidity that invigorates the senses. The fruit intensity is prominent, presenting lush notes of dark berries, interwoven with subtle hints of spice and a touch of earthiness. The tannins are medium in structure, providing a lovely mouthfeel that complements the wine's overall profile, while the dryness adds a sophisticated touch, making it an ideal companion for a variety of culinary delights. A delightful expression of the terroir, this blend embodies the essence of its region with every sip.
